    What's special

    Live in the Heart of History, steps from nature. Top floor condo with loft, bathed in natural light and backing to Glover Archbold Park. This sun-drenched top floor condo offers the best of both worlds: Modern Living and Historic Charm. Step inside and be greeted by an expansive living area filled with natural light, thanks to the large windows and the perfect location with backing to the Park. The open floor plan seamlessly connects the living space to the updated kitchen, boasting stainless steel appliances, ceramic tile floor, and ample storage. Custom designed brand new bathroom installed in 2023 with designer finishes and quartz countertop and ceramic tile floor. Upstairs, the expansive loft with skylights provides the perfect space for a home office, guest room or creative studio. Enjoy the convenience of brand new washer and dryer in-unit, hardwoods throughout the first level, and a neutral color palate that makes move in a breeze. This condo is nestled within the vibrant community of McLean Gardens, offering a parklike setting, rich history, and easy access to Urban amenities.
